“Black Beast” a Hit on Broadway


It was a beautiful day on Tuesday when the "Black Beast" made its Broadway debut.



 


Howard Kroplick presented "The Incredible Vanderbilt Cup Races" to over 60 enthusiastic members of the Chowder Society at Sardi's.



 

The "Black Beast" was parked in front of Sardi's and drew a big crowd in the heart of the Theater District.



 

Howard Kroplick and mechanician Guy Frost started up the "Black Beast" and made it roar.
